Sulphur black resists light fading through its stable chemical structure, which forms strong bonds with textile fibers. This structure is less susceptible to breakdown by UV radiation, preventing the dye molecules from breaking apart and causing fading. The light resistance of sulphur black dyes can be affected by factors such as exposure time to sunlight, the intensity of UV radiation, and the fabric type. Additionally, improper storage and handling of the dye, such as exposure to moisture or high temperatures, can degrade its chemical structure, reducing its light resistance. Indigo Blue Vat Blue
1.Name: indigo blue,vat blue 1,
2.Structure formula:
3.Molecule formula: C16H10N2O2
4.. CAS No.: 482-89-3
5.Molecule weight: 262.62
6.HS code: 3204151000
7.Major usage and instruction: Be mainly used to dye cotton fabrics.
